In Dallas, bathroom remodels often differ significantly between older properties in areas like Highland Park and newer constructions in communities such as Frisco. Older homes, built before modern plumbing and electrical standards were widespread, may present challenges related to outdated infrastructure, requiring careful assessment and upgrades to ensure safety and efficiency. This can involve replacing galvanized steel pipes with copper or PEX, and ensuring electrical systems meet current code requirements. Newer homes, while generally built to higher standards, might still benefit from updated aesthetics or more functional layouts. What affects the price

Remodeling costs vary based on what you choose. If you are just swapping out a shower or tub, you will spend significantly less than a full gut-and-replace project. Things like luxury fixtures, custom tile patterns, and moving plumbing lines behind the walls will shift the total higher. On the other hand, choosing standard finishes and keeping your existing layout helps keep your budget manageable. Every home is different, and exact pricing is confirmed free on the call.

What are the best bathroom floor tiles for durability?

The best bathroom floor tiles for durability in Dallas are typically porcelain or ceramic, known for their resistance to moisture, scratches, and stains. Opt for tiles with a PEI rating of 3 or higher for residential use, indicating good wear resistance. Consider a matte or textured finish to enhance slip resistance, a critical safety feature in bathrooms.
